Mornings are great, but feel free to use any time that works consistently ...The Bible is a collection of literary works, written by 40 different authors, over 1,500 years. It consists of 66 books that are divided into the Old Testament and the New Testament. The Old Testament is made up of 39 books and spans from Genesis to Malachi. The New Testament has 27 books and spans from Matthew to Revelation.

Worst of all, we will often think of prayer as another "task" to do alongside Bible reading.According to Reading Length, the English translation of the Book of Mormon is 270,280 words. Assuming that the average adult — reading in English — can read 250 words per minute, then the Book of Mormon can be knocked out in just about 18 hours if read straight through. Studying the Scriptures is not like driving across country …The average person reads around 200 words per minute. Based on this estimate, reading the entire Bible, which consists of approximately 783,137 words, would take an estimated 67 hours and 18 minutes. However, it’s important to note that everyone reads at their own pace, so the actual duration may vary.
